Ocular Melanoma Treatment Options

Ocular melanoma, a rare form of cancer that develops in the cells that produce pigment, primarily affects the eye. Understanding the available ocular melanoma treatment options is crucial for patients and their families, as early diagnosis and appropriate intervention significantly influence outcomes.

Understanding Ocular Melanoma Treatment

Ocular melanoma is the most common primary intraocular malignancy in adults, though it remains a rare disease. Approximately 5 to 6 adults per million in the United States are diagnosed with ocular melanoma each year, according to the American Cancer Society. Effective ocular melanoma treatment hinges on a comprehensive understanding of the tumor’s characteristics, including its size, location within the eye, and whether it has spread. Treatment aims to eradicate the cancer while preserving as much vision and eye function as possible.

The question of how is ocular melanoma treated involves a multidisciplinary approach, often including ophthalmologists, oncologists, radiation oncologists, and surgical specialists. The chosen strategy is always tailored to the individual patient, taking into account their overall health, age, and personal preferences. This personalized approach ensures that patients receive the most appropriate and effective care, optimizing their chances for a positive outcome.

Primary Ocular Melanoma Treatment Types

The primary types of eye melanoma treatments fall into two main categories: radiation therapy and surgical interventions. Each approach has distinct advantages and is selected based on the specific characteristics of the tumor and the patient’s condition. The goal is to destroy cancer cells effectively while minimizing damage to healthy eye tissue.

Radiation Therapy Approaches

Radiation therapy is a cornerstone of ocular melanoma treatment, particularly for smaller to medium-sized tumors. It works by using high-energy rays to kill cancer cells or prevent them from growing. The most common form is brachytherapy, specifically plaque radiotherapy, where a small radioactive disc (plaque) is temporarily attached to the outside of the eye over the tumor. This delivers a concentrated dose of radiation directly to the tumor while sparing surrounding healthy tissues.

Another advanced radiation technique is external beam radiation, such as proton beam therapy. This method uses a beam of protons directed at the tumor from outside the body. Proton therapy is highly precise, allowing for accurate targeting of the tumor with minimal damage to nearby critical structures like the optic nerve and macula, which are vital for vision. Both methods aim to preserve vision and the eye itself, offering significant advantages over more invasive options.

Surgical Interventions

Surgical interventions are considered when radiation therapy is not suitable, often due to the tumor’s large size or location, or if vision has already been significantly compromised. The primary surgical options include enucleation and local resection.

  • Enucleation: This involves the complete removal of the affected eye. It is typically recommended for very large tumors, tumors that have spread extensively within the eye, or when the eye’s vision is already lost and painful. After enucleation, an ocular prosthesis (artificial eye) is fitted to restore cosmetic appearance.
  • Local Resection: In select cases, particularly for smaller tumors located in specific parts of the eye, it may be possible to surgically remove only the tumor while preserving the eye. This procedure is complex and requires specialized surgical expertise, as it aims to remove all cancerous tissue while maintaining the structural integrity and function of the eye as much as possible.

Emerging Therapies and Clinical Trials

The landscape of ocular melanoma treatment is continually evolving, with significant advancements in emerging therapies offering new hope, especially for advanced or metastatic disease. Researchers are actively exploring novel approaches to improve outcomes and reduce the impact of this rare cancer. These new treatments for ocular melanoma often focus on targeted therapies and immunotherapies.

Targeted therapies aim to block specific molecules involved in the growth and spread of cancer cells, while immunotherapies harness the body’s own immune system to fight the cancer. For metastatic ocular melanoma, particularly when it spreads to the liver, liver-directed therapies such as hepatic artery chemoembolization or radioembolization may be employed. Clinical trials play a vital role in evaluating these innovative treatments, providing patients with access to potentially more effective options. Participation in clinical trials can be a critical pathway to accessing the best therapies for ocular melanoma that are not yet widely available, pushing the boundaries of current medical knowledge and improving future care.

Managing Treatment Side Effects

Undergoing ocular melanoma treatment can lead to various side effects, which can range from mild to severe depending on the type of treatment, its intensity, and the individual’s overall health. Effectively managing these side effects is a crucial component of comprehensive care, aiming to improve the patient’s quality of life throughout their treatment journey.

Common Side Effects and Mitigation

The ocular melanoma treatment side effects can vary significantly. For radiation therapy, common side effects include dry eye, irritation, inflammation, and changes in vision, such as blurry vision or vision loss in the treated eye. Surgical interventions may lead to pain, swelling, and changes in appearance. Systemic therapies, if used for metastatic disease, can cause fatigue, nausea, hair loss, and immune-related adverse events.

Mitigation strategies often involve a combination of medical interventions and lifestyle adjustments. For dry eye, artificial tears or prescription eye drops can be beneficial. Pain can be managed with over-the-counter or prescription pain relievers. Anti-nausea medications are available for systemic treatment side effects. Regular communication with the healthcare team is essential to promptly address any emerging side effects and adjust management plans accordingly.

Supportive Care Strategies

Beyond direct medical management, supportive care plays a vital role in helping patients cope with the physical and emotional challenges of ocular melanoma treatment. This includes a range of services designed to enhance well-being and facilitate recovery. Psychological support, such as counseling or support groups, can help patients and their families navigate the emotional impact of a cancer diagnosis and treatment.

Rehabilitation services, including occupational therapy or low vision aids, can assist patients in adapting to vision changes and maintaining independence. Palliative care, which focuses on providing relief from the symptoms and stress of a serious illness, is also an important aspect of supportive care. These strategies ensure that patients receive holistic support, addressing not just the cancer itself but also its broader impact on their lives.

Prognosis and Follow-Up Care

The prognosis after ocular melanoma treatment is highly variable and depends on several factors, including the tumor’s size, location, and genetic characteristics, as well as the presence or absence of metastasis at diagnosis. Generally, smaller tumors treated early have a more favorable prognosis. According to the National Cancer Institute’s SEER program, the 5-year relative survival rate for localized ocular melanoma is approximately 82%, but this decreases significantly if the cancer has spread to distant parts of the body.

Regular and diligent follow-up care is paramount after initial treatment. This typically involves frequent eye examinations to monitor for local recurrence and systemic screenings, such as liver function tests and imaging (ultrasound, MRI, or CT scans), to detect potential metastasis, particularly to the liver, which is the most common site of spread. Early detection of recurrence or metastasis allows for prompt intervention, which can significantly impact long-term outcomes. Patients are usually advised to maintain a lifelong follow-up schedule, gradually decreasing in frequency over time, to ensure ongoing vigilance and support.

Frequently Asked Questions

What are the main factors influencing ocular melanoma treatment decisions?

Treatment decisions for ocular melanoma are highly individualized, primarily influenced by the tumor’s size and location within the eye, as well as whether it has spread. Other crucial factors include the patient’s overall health, age, and visual acuity in the affected eye. Genetic testing of the tumor can also provide valuable information, guiding the choice between eye-sparing therapies like radiation and more invasive options such as enucleation, aiming to preserve vision and quality of life.

Can ocular melanoma recur after successful treatment?

Yes, ocular melanoma can recur locally in the eye or metastasize to distant parts of the body, most commonly the liver, even after successful initial treatment. The risk of recurrence or metastasis depends on factors like the original tumor’s size, cell type, and genetic profile. This is why vigilant, long-term follow-up care, including regular eye exams and systemic screenings, is crucial for early detection and prompt management of any new cancer development, significantly impacting long-term prognosis.

Are there any lifestyle changes recommended during ocular melanoma treatment?

While there are no specific lifestyle changes that directly treat ocular melanoma, maintaining a healthy lifestyle can significantly support overall well-being during and after treatment. This includes a balanced diet, regular light exercise as tolerated, adequate sleep, and avoiding smoking and excessive alcohol consumption. Stress management techniques can also be beneficial. It’s crucial to follow all medical advice and discuss any complementary therapies with your healthcare team to ensure they do not interfere with prescribed treatments.
